Option D - Amoeba reproduces asexually by the process called binary fission. Binary fission occurs in single- celled organisms belonging to Kingdom Monera, and Protista (Amoeba and Paramecium). In this process, the parent organism divides into two halves, each half forming an independent daughter organism.
